Released on December 20, 2020, via From the Ashes, this album is a testament to Brookmeyer's enduring legacy in the jazz world.
"The Street Swingers" features a blend of original tracks and bonus material, offering a comprehensive journey through Brookmeyer's musical prowess. The album opens with the title track, "Street Swingers," setting the tone for an hour and eighteen minutes of pure jazz delight. Standout tracks like "Hot Buttered Noodling" and "Jupiter" highlight Brookmeyer's ability to infuse complexity and charm into every note.
The bonus tracks, including "Rocky Scotch," "Under the Lilacs," and "Star Eyes," provide additional depth and variety, making this release a treasure trove for both longtime fans and newcomers to Brookmeyer's work. The album's high-fidelity 16-Bit/44.1 kHz Stereo audio quality ensures that every nuance of Brookmeyer's performance is captured with pristine clarity.
Bob Brookmeyer, known for his collaborative work with legends like Jimmy Giuffre and Paul Desmond, brings his signature style to "The Street Swingers."
